This morning I thought I would give it a shot on our way to Grandson's school. Here it is:

At 1/30 Blank.. a notch up Blank.. At 1/75 is the top, 1/125 is the bottom.. You noticed the top looks like it's foggy out? That's because the power plant is just above the river, as you can see it on the bottom..

On the top is at 1/640, and the bottom is at 1/1600. These pictures are not just about focusing. Check out the river and the lighting, they vary at comparable speeds capturing different appeal. Since I was pratically standing in traffic I just quickly turned the knob.. there were no particular speeds I aimed for.
